The NBA Draft:A Gateway to Basketball Glory
The NBA Draft is a highly anticipated event in the world of basketball. It serves as a crucial platform for young talents to make their dreams of playing in the National Basketball Association (NBA) come true. In English, it is simply referred to as the "NBA Draft."
The process of the NBA Draft begins with a pool of eligible players. These players are usually college basketball stars, international prospects, or players from the NBA G League. Scouts and analysts closely evaluate their skills, potential, and physical attributes to determine their draft worth.
Leading up to the draft, there is a frenzy of speculation and analysis. Media outlets around the world cover every aspect of the potential draftees, discussing their playing styles, strengths, and weaknesses. Mock drafts are released, predicting which players will be selected by which teams. This adds to the excitement and anticipation as fans eagerly await to see how the draft will unfold.
On the day of the NBA Draft, the atmosphere is electric. The event is typically held in a large arena, filled with team representatives, coaches, players, and fans. The lottery system is used to determine the order of selection for the teams with the worst records in the previous season. This ensures that the teams with the greatest need for talent have the opportunity to select the best available players.
As the draft unfolds, each team takes its turn to make a selection. The commissioner of the NBA steps onto the stage and announces the name of the player being chosen. The player then walks across the stage, shakes hands with the commissioner, and is officially welcomed into the NBA. It is a moment of pride and excitement for both the player and their family, as well as for the team that has selected them.

Over the years, the NBA Draft has produced some of the greatest players in the history of the sport. Legends like LeBron James, Kobe Bryant, Michael Jordan, and Tim Duncan were all selected in the draft. These players have gone on to achieve remarkable success, winning championships, breaking records, and inspiring generations of basketball fans.
